Creating with Intention: How to Maximize Every Corner



One of the most reliable techniques for making a tiny room really feel bigger is to offer every thing a details objective-- and ideally, greater than one. For instance, a storage space ottoman can serve as a coffee table, added seats, and a place to tuck away coverings or games. A bench by the entranceway may double as footwear storage and a place to rest while putting them on.



Shade and light also play a significant function in multifunctional rooms. Lighter tones can assist a room really feel even more open, while calculated lighting highlights useful areas and develops visual equilibrium. Mirrors can reflect light and make a space really feel two times its size, particularly when put near home windows or lamps.



Multifunctionality isn't nearly private items-- it's also regarding circulation. The layout of a space need to make it simple to switch over from one activity to one more without significant disturbance. That might indicate picking light-weight furnishings that's easy to relocate, or making use of curtains and folding screens to different areas momentarily.



Smart Furniture Choices for Small Living



Furnishings can either make or damage a multifunctional room. Selecting the best pieces is crucial, especially when your goal is to blend comfort and function without frustrating the area. Buying a couple of top quality products that are adaptable will settle in daily comfort.



Try to find things that supply concealed areas, like couches with under-seat storage or beds that lift to expose space underneath. A drop-leaf dining table can be expanded for visitors or folded up down when not being used, making it excellent for smaller sized homes. If you delight in holding, think about a sleeper sofa or a daybed that easily changes right into a sleeping area without compromising your layout.
